WEBSITE PROVIDES INFO ON BROADBAND AVAILABILITY
The Center for Public Integrity (CPI) added material on broadband providers in a website redesign. Visitors to PublicIntegrity.org can find the number of such providers in each zip code. CPI said its effort to identify all companies selling fast Web service by location failed when the FCC said Sept. 26 it wouldn’t provide the information. The FCC denied a Freedom of Information Act request because the data sought by CPI contain proprietary material, said the group. CPI also is listing the number of TV and radio stations and cable operators in each zip code.
